STRESS MANAGEMENT

Stress is..
Reaction and response to any kind of change Stress is a response to a perceived threat to your well being

Typically stress is seen as harmful and unpleasant yet stress may be beneficial. How do you view stress?

PSYCHOLOGICAL EFFECTS
Forgetfulness regarding appointments, dates, deadlines Frequent spells of brooding and a feeling of inadequacy

Reversals in usual behavior


Irritable Feelings of unreality

PSYCHOLOGICAL EFFECTS
Urge to run Unable to concentrate Lethargy Decision making- both major & minorbecomes difficult

BEHAVIOURAL EFFECTS
Using people Drug/Alcohol abuse Cynical Fault finding Antisocial Under eating Lowered sex drive

BEHAVIOURAL EFFECTS
Cigarette smoking Impulsive behavior Inappropriate crying Aggressive Overeating Lack of initiative

PHYSIOLOGICAL EFFECTS
Hypertension Coronary heart disease Migraine, tension headache Ulcers Asthmatic conditions Chronic backaches

PHYSIOLOGICAL EFFECTS
Allergies Skin disorders

More frequent infections


Sexual dysfunctions

MENTAL STRESS
Difficulty in concentration Confusion Rarely express your feelings through music, art, dance or writing No intellectual relaxation Make negative self-statements

BURN OUT EFFECTS


Complaints of fatigue, being overworked, exhaustion Shows loss of enthusiasm, energy, drive, pep team spirit Shows loss of imagination, creativity, refusal to take risks

BURN OUT EFFECTS


Becomes defensive easily, has poor relationships with key people Is disorganized, has poor recall, memory loss
